About Wheeler Canyon Ceanothus

Plant Family: Rhamnaceae
Plant Type: Shrub
Height by Width: 6' H x 10' W
Growth Habit: Upright, rounded
Deciduous/Evergreen: Evergreen
Growth Rate: Fast
Sun Exposure: Full to part sun
Soil Preference: Adaptable
Water Requirements: Occasional to regular
Cold Hardy to: 15 degrees F
Flower Season: Spring
Flower Color: Blue
Endangered?: Not listed
Distribution: Selected for use in the garden--the original plant was discovered along the roadside in Wheeler Gorge, Ventura County, by Horticulturist Dara Emery of the Santa Barbara Botanic Garden.
Natural Habitat: Coastal chaparral
